Brazil’s Truckers Want Diesel Price Freeze for Freight Charge Calculation

RIO DE JANEIRO, BRAZIL - The Brazilian Association of Motor Vehicle Drivers (ABRAVA) is calling on the federal government to freeze the price of diesel in order to calculate the minimum floor payment for highway transportation.

In practical terms, ABRAVA's petition refers to the temporary suspension of the diesel trigger - an instrument ruled by the chart that provides for a review when the fluctuation in the price of biofuel is more than ten percent . . .
